Remember to change that “Lock Registration Date” to at least match your Close Registration Date - although you probably want to set it to about a week to 10 days before your show occurs.
Remember that Close Registration is to allow you to plan your Schedule and order awards - it’s intended to “freeze” the number of class entries.
Clubs are still allowed to change horses and lungers for tests, and to change music, until the Lock Registration date.
After Lock Registration, you are free to make any final judge assignment tweaks, print score sheets, prepare ribbon labels, and download music onto your music computers.
If you don’t set Lock Registration, as far as the system knows, the competition is already locked because it reads “0000-00-00" - so your “Sign Up” button will not activate for clubs to sign up for your show.
If you are charging a Registration Fee, make sure you correctly price your “Lunger & Vaulter” and “Groom & Vaulter” options. The system is quite literal. In the example below, if the Vaulter Price were $85 but the Lunger & Vaulter Price hadn’t been changed from $0, then if a vaulter in one class lunged in another, there would be no registration fee for them. In contrast, this show manager has set her prices consistently.
Also, if you set a “Per Participant” fee AND another fee, say, a “Lunger Price”, then lungers will be charged BOTH fees. Very often we’ll use one or the other fee, but the system is flexible and you can use both.

3) When schedules need re-calculating. The Schedule kept in the system is always current with any changes such as horse changes, re-ordering of arena entrances, etc, and once in a while it will get confused and you will notice weird timing, like afternoon classes beginning before your morning classes wrap up, or your 60 minute lunch omitted entirely. This happens when the system (rarely) fails to fully re-compute the whole schedule. To fix it, simply go to the affected arena Schedule (Schedules tab > Edit Arena > Schedule) and make a change that doesn’t actually change anything, such as sending the last vaulter in a class to the last position in the class using the "move this vaulter down one position" button.
This will cause the Schedule to figure “Ah, I need to re-compute myself now” and it will re-calculate all the timings as you have set them up, setting the schedule to rights.

Reminder - competition managers should list Tack Stalls with Summary > Pricing - Options > Other Options, NOT Stall Options. The reason is that Horse Registration allows competitors to select ONE stabling option for each horse, so if Tack Stalls were a Stall Option there would be no horse to associate with the tack stall. When Competition Management makes Tack Stalls an “Other Option”, then competitors can sign up for any number of tack stalls under “Other Items”.

3. Competition Managers must remember to set an Entry Lock Date, or their competition will be unable to go “live”. Entry Lock Date is found on the Summary tab. As a reminder,
Close Registration Date is the date after which competitors may no longer register for the show or enter new classes. They may still scratch classes, change horses and lungers, and upload music until the Lock date. After COE, CM may order ribbons and check memberships and release forms (unless they’ve set a later due date for release forms).
Lock Registration Date “freezes” all the data for the competition, and clubs must ask CM for assistance for any subsequent changes. This allows CM to print scoresheets, download music to the music computer, and make any other final checks.
4. Remember that competitors cannot upload music until CM Schedules the test! (Details) Either prepare your rough-draft schedule immediately upon creating your Class List, or right after Close of Entries.

The Board approved reformulating 1* PDD (Canter and Trot). Previously there were “One Freestyle” and “Two Freestyle” options for this class. In 2024 there will be a single option for each, consisting of one compulsory test and one freestyle test.
Also, not impacting scoresheets, but be aware the USEF vaulting sport committee has requested the USEF board add 1* Canter PDD as a USEF Recognized class. If the USEF Board approves this as an emergency change, then those participants (vaulters, coach, lunger(s)) will need to be USEF members (and the horse, USEF registered).
